Foy Vance is bringing The Wild Swan World Tour to Columbia City Theater on September 28, 2016 at 8:00PM.

Age Limit: 21+ Only. Price: $15.00 advance/$20.00 day of show(not including applicable fees). General Admission. Tickets on sale this Friday, May 6, 2016 at 10:00AM. Available online at STGPresents.org, in person at the Paramount box office, or by phone at 1-877-STG-4TIX.

Foy Vance knows how to write a song. It's a naturally-born but dedicatedly-finessed skill that has led him to collaborate with artists as diverse as Plan B, Sheryl Crow and Rudimental, synced his music on multiple TV shows ranging from Grey's Anatomy to the finale of Sons Of Anarchy, and caught the ears of some of the biggest players (in every sense) in music, from Elton John to Ed Sheeran.

So it is that in the run-up to the release of his new album, Vance travelled to Nashville. It's a long way from home for the Irishman, both from the place of his birth (Bangor, Northern Ireland) and the place of his residence (Aberfeldy, Scotland). But for an inveterate songwriter, Music City is an irresistible draw, a place where Vance can work with the best of the best. Not, Vance clarifies, for himself or his own material. For one thing, he's already completed his new album, and with songs of the calibre and single-minded brilliance of the dozen that comprise The Wild Swan, there's no need for any outside assistance.

Seattle Theatre Group's mission is to make diverse performing arts and education an integral part of our region's cultural identity while keeping three historic venues, The Paramount, Moore and Neptune, alive and vibrant. STG presents a range of performances from Broadway, off-Broadway, dance and jazz, to comedy, concerts of all genres, speakers and family shows - at these three iconic theatres in Seattle and venues throughout the Puget Sound region and in Portland, Oregon. STG is the 501 (c)(3) non-profit arts organization that operates the historic Paramount, Moore and Neptune Theatres in Seattle, Washington.
